RCLEAMS was established in 2007 and was upgraded to an Institute-level research centre in 2009 at the Hong Kong Institute of Education. Our mission is to study multilingual acquisition, language contact and the respective roles of languages, especially in contexts where the languages are not cognate and where the scripts are often different. We seek to undertake research which will inform governments and language education policy makers.
In the Hong Kong context, the fundamental question to be researched is how we can best encourage children to become trilingual in Cantonese, English and Putonghua, and biliterate in Chinese and English. How can the school curriculum be best organized and delivered to allow children to develop as biliterate multilinguals?
In the regional context, where English is playing an increasingly important role in all school and university curricula, we seek to consider ways in which English can be taught alongside local languages in a complementary way, rather than replacing them. Above all, we seek to support and validate the multilingual in today’s world.
